feat: implement Iteration 1 — AI recipe recommendations

Backend:
- Add Groq LLM client (llama-3.3-70b) for recipe generation with JSON
  retry strategy (retries only on parse errors, not API errors)
- Add Pexels client for parallel photo search per recipe
- Add saved_recipes table (migration 004) with JSONB fields
- Add GET /recommendations endpoint (profile-aware prompt building)
- Add POST/GET/GET{id}/DELETE /saved-recipes CRUD endpoints
- Wire gemini, pexels, recommendation, savedrecipe packages in main.go

Flutter:
- Add Recipe, SavedRecipe models with json_serializable
- Add RecipeService (getRecommendations, getSavedRecipes, save, delete)
- Add RecommendationsNotifier and SavedRecipesNotifier (Riverpod)
- Add RecommendationsScreen with skeleton loading and refresh FAB
- Add RecipeDetailScreen (SliverAppBar, nutrition tooltip, steps with timer)
- Add SavedRecipesScreen with Dismissible swipe-to-delete and empty state
- Update RecipesScreen to TabBar (Recommendations / Saved)
- Add /recipe-detail route outside ShellRoute (no bottom nav)
- Extend ApiClient with getList() and deleteVoid()

Project:
- Add CLAUDE.md with English-only rule for comments and commit messages

package savedrecipe
import (
"context"
"encoding/json"
"errors"
"fmt"
"github.com/jackc/pgx/v5"
"github.com/jackc/pgx/v5/pgxpool"
)
// ErrNotFound is returned when a saved recipe does not exist for the given user.
var ErrNotFound = errors.New("saved recipe not found")
// Repository handles persistence for saved recipes.
type Repository struct {
pool *pgxpool.Pool
}
// NewRepository creates a new Repository.
func NewRepository(pool *pgxpool.Pool) *Repository {
return &Repository{pool: pool}
}
// Save persists a recipe for userID and returns the stored record.
func (r *Repository) Save(ctx context.Context, userID string, req SaveRequest) (*SavedRecipe, error) {
const query = `
INSERT INTO saved_recipes (
user_id, title, description, cuisine, difficulty,
prep_time_min, cook_time_min, servings, image_url,
ingredients, steps, tags, nutrition, source
) VALUES ($1, $2, $3, $4, $5, $6, $7, $8, $9, $10, $11, $12, $13, $14)
RETURNING id, user_id, title, description, cuisine, difficulty,
prep_time_min, cook_time_min, servings, image_url,
ingredients, steps, tags, nutrition, source, saved_at`
description := nullableStr(req.Description)
cuisine := nullableStr(req.Cuisine)
difficulty := nullableStr(req.Difficulty)
imageURL := nullableStr(req.ImageURL)
prepTime := nullableInt(req.PrepTimeMin)
cookTime := nullableInt(req.CookTimeMin)
servings := nullableInt(req.Servings)
source := req.Source
if source == "" {
source = "ai"
}
ingredients := defaultJSONArray(req.Ingredients)
steps := defaultJSONArray(req.Steps)
tags := defaultJSONArray(req.Tags)
row := r.pool.QueryRow(ctx, query,
userID, req.Title, description, cuisine, difficulty,
prepTime, cookTime, servings, imageURL,
ingredients, steps, tags, req.Nutrition, source,
)
return scanRow(row)
}
// List returns all saved recipes for userID ordered by saved_at DESC.
func (r *Repository) List(ctx context.Context, userID string) ([]*SavedRecipe, error) {
const query = `
SELECT id, user_id, title, description, cuisine, difficulty,
prep_time_min, cook_time_min, servings, image_url,
ingredients, steps, tags, nutrition, source, saved_at
FROM saved_recipes
WHERE user_id = $1
ORDER BY saved_at DESC`
rows, err := r.pool.Query(ctx, query, userID)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("list saved recipes: %w", err)
}
defer rows.Close()
var result []*SavedRecipe
for rows.Next() {
rec, err := scanRows(rows)
if err != nil {
return nil, fmt.Errorf("scan saved recipe: %w", err)
}
result = append(result, rec)
}
return result, rows.Err()
}
// GetByID returns the saved recipe with id for userID, or nil if not found.
func (r *Repository) GetByID(ctx context.Context, userID, id string) (*SavedRecipe, error) {
const query = `
SELECT id, user_id, title, description, cuisine, difficulty,
prep_time_min, cook_time_min, servings, image_url,
ingredients, steps, tags, nutrition, source, saved_at
FROM saved_recipes
WHERE id = $1 AND user_id = $2`
rec, err := scanRow(r.pool.QueryRow(ctx, query, id, userID))
if errors.Is(err, pgx.ErrNoRows) {
return nil, nil
}
return rec, err
}
// Delete removes the saved recipe with id for userID.
// Returns ErrNotFound if the record does not exist.
func (r *Repository) Delete(ctx context.Context, userID, id string) error {
tag, err := r.pool.Exec(ctx,
`DELETE FROM saved_recipes WHERE id = $1 AND user_id = $2`,
id, userID,
)
if err != nil {
return fmt.Errorf("delete saved recipe: %w", err)
}
if tag.RowsAffected() == 0 {
return ErrNotFound
}
return nil
}
// --- helpers ---
type scannable interface {
Scan(dest ...any) error
}
func scanRow(s scannable) (*SavedRecipe, error) {
var rec SavedRecipe
var ingredients, steps, tags, nutrition []byte
err := s.Scan(
&rec.ID, &rec.UserID, &rec.Title, &rec.Description, &rec.Cuisine, &rec.Difficulty,
&rec.PrepTimeMin, &rec.CookTimeMin, &rec.Servings, &rec.ImageURL,
&ingredients, &steps, &tags, &nutrition,
&rec.Source, &rec.SavedAt,
)
if err != nil {
return nil, err
}
rec.Ingredients = json.RawMessage(ingredients)
rec.Steps = json.RawMessage(steps)
rec.Tags = json.RawMessage(tags)
if len(nutrition) > 0 {
rec.Nutrition = json.RawMessage(nutrition)
}
return &rec, nil
}
// scanRows wraps pgx.Rows to satisfy the scannable interface.
func scanRows(rows pgx.Rows) (*SavedRecipe, error) {
return scanRow(rows)
}
func nullableStr(s string) *string {
if s == "" {
return nil
}
return &s
}
func nullableInt(n int) *int {
if n <= 0 {
return nil
}
return &n
}
func defaultJSONArray(raw json.RawMessage) json.RawMessage {
if len(raw) == 0 {
return json.RawMessage(`[]`)
}
return raw
}
